RECOGNIZING GOLD STAR SPOUSES DAY
(Mr. THOMPSON of Pennsylvania asked and was given permission to
address the House for 1 minute and to revise and extend his remarks.)
Mr. THOMPSON of Pennsylvania. Madam Speaker, I rise today in
recognition of Gold Star Spouses Day. Earlier this month, we honored
the spouses who lost a loved one in service and remember their
sacrifices.
As the son of a Navy veteran and the proud father of an Army soldier,
I recognize the challenges our military families face. It is important
to remember that our freedom is not free. Gold Star Spouses Day reminds
us of the cost of war. Each year on April 5, it is important to take
the time to remember, respect, and honor the spouses and their families
of our fallen servicemembers.
Madam Speaker, Gold Star spouses and their families deserve our
gratitude today and every day. God bless the brave men and women who
put their lives on the line to protect us and God bless their families.
